Introduction

The Purelink HW-100 is a 4K and USB 2.0 Wall Plate Extender Switching System that provides up to 130 feet of 4K60 (4:2:0) or 4K30 4:4:4 and USB 1.1/2.0. The HW-100 can also extend 1080P60 4:4:4 up to 230 feet (70 meters). There are two USB-A ports on the transmitter that provide charging only functionality. The wall plate transmitter is powered by the receiver (PoC).

Features

  • HDMI and USB inputs on a single-gang wall plate
  • HDBaseT 2.0
  • Extends 4K60 (4:2:0) video up to 130ft (40 meters)
  • Extends 1080p videos up to 230ft (70 meters)
  •  Supports all USB 1.1 and 2.0 peripherals including touchscreen LCDs
  • USB-A Ports found on the transmitter provide charging power
  • USB-A Ports found on the receiver support USB 1.1 and 2.0 devices
  • Bidirectional RS-232 Extension
  • HDCP 2.2 compliant
  • Wall plate is powered from the receiver (PoC)

Receiver

Ports:| HDBT IN (x1) IR IN (x1)

SERVICE port (x1) HDMI OUT(x1) RS-232 (x1)

IR OUT (x1)

USB-A (x2)

---|---
Max Video Resolutions:| 1080P (70m)

4Kx2K@60Hz 4:2:0 or 4Kx2K@30Hz 4:4:4 (40m)

HDMI Compliance:| 1.4b
HDCP Compliance:| 2.2
Power Supply:| INPUT:

AC100-240V 50/60Hz

(US/EU standards, CE/FCC/UL certified) OUTPUT:

DC 24V/1A

Power Consumption:| 7.5 Watts
ESD Protection:| Human Body Model±8kV (Air Discharge) & ±4kV

(Contact Discharge)

Dimensions:| 2.56” x 3.48” x 0.79” (165mm ×88.3mm ×20mm)
Weight:| 165g
Operating Temperature:| 0°C ~ 40°C / 32°F ~ 104°F
Storage Temperature:| -20°C ~ 60°C / -4°F ~ 140°F
Relative Humidity:| 20~90% RH (non-condensing)
